Kick off the month-long series, Stories, Heritage & Frontier Spirit, with a day full of engaging activities on Saturday, March 29, from 10:15 a.m. to 3 p.m. at the Salina Public Library.
This event, open to all ages with no registration required, features a variety of cultural and historical experiences. Enjoy the Rhythms of Heritage performance led by Freddy Gipp, exploring Native American dance culture and traditions, and delve into Kansas history with traveling trunks from the Kansas Historical Society. Participate in a family weaving workshop led by Cherokee basket artist Lisa Baker, and learn about the Salina Indian Burial Pit in a presentation by Nona Miller of the Smoky Hill Museum. Additional highlights include a presentation on local Native American history by Storm Brave (Kaw Nation) and Dr. Erik Anderson (Haskell University), cowboy music and history with Jeff Davidson, and interactive activities like a scavenger hunt, Kaw language activities, a stick horse race, roping demonstrations, a horseshoe competition, and crafts. Free book giveaways for all ages will also be available—don’t miss this exciting celebration of heritage and frontier spirit!
Salina Reads is a series of events aimed at strengthening community connections by broadening perspectives and fostering deeper understanding of diverse viewpoints through literature, shared experiences, and meaningful discussions.
Grant funding provided in part by NEA Big Read.
NEA Big Read is a program of the National Endowment for the Arts in partnership with Arts Midwest.
